Effective Methods for Fluoride Filtration

Removing excessive fluoride levels from water supplies is a significant challenge globally, necessitating effective filtration approaches. Activated alumina, a frequently-used adsorbent, demonstrates a remarkable capacity for fluoride removal, particularly when pH is carefully controlled. However, its performance can be influenced by water chemistry; therefore, modifications like lanthanum-impregnated alumina are utilized to boost uptake under various conditions. Further, membrane filtration, specifically reverse osmosis and nanofiltration, offers a promising solution by physically separating fluoride ions, although pre-treatment is critical to prevent membrane fouling. Electrocoagulation presents an alternative method where electricity facilitates the precipitation of fluoride compounds, offering a economical option, especially for smaller-scale applications. A thorough assessment of water characteristics and operational costs is imperative when selecting the most appropriate filtration process.

Water Filtration for Fluoride Reduction

Concerned about excessive fluoride levels in your drinking water? Luckily, several water filtration techniques can significantly reduce fluoride presence. While boiling water won’t remove fluoride, activated alumina filtration is a widely used and effective option, capable of removing a substantial portion of fluoride, though its efficacy diminishes over time and requires periodic replacement. Reverse osmosis filters are another robust choice, frequently removing almost all fluoride. Bone char filtration, a traditional method, shows promise but might not be as consistent as other methods. Before investing, always check the producer's specifications to ensure the filter is certified to reduce fluoride and consider factors like fluid flow rate and care requirements. It’s also wise to get your water tested to determine the initial fluoride concentration prior to choosing a filtration option.
